MK Knives & Tools Tactical Pizza Cutter Orange G10 | Elmax
MK Knives & Tools Tactical Pizza Cutter Orange G10 | Elmax is a "springboard" project, a response to the special request of MK's friends, pizza fans and enthusiasts of his work. Design consistent with other works of MK Knives & Tools. As always, detailed and clean workmanship and top materials. The shapes show noticeable dynamics and modernity, as well as full utilitarianism without unnecessary "exaggerations" and additions. In its name, Tactical emphasizes that it is a product for mobile and energetic people, in addition to pizzas having more targeted interests. Nevertheless, we recommend the pizza cutter to every fan of this iconic Italian dish.
MK Knives & Tools Tactical Pizza Cutter Orange G10 | Elmax has a blade made of top steel Elmax with an innovative subtle hollow grind (grooves on the blade) and a stainless steel handle with covers made of orange G10 composite.
MK Knives & Tools Crowbar “Light Brown” Knife | Elmax | Brown Micarta
MK Knives & Tools Crowbar "Light Brown" Knife | Elmax | Brown Micarta is Marcin Kampka’s knife designed to take any demanding survival tasks.
Crowbar! The name was given for a reason! Powerful, universal, at first glance you can be sure that it will not disappoint!
With a massive 6,5 mm blade and a total length of 320 mm, it can handle extreme off-road tasks. It will effectively replace an ax when chipping wood. Felling small trees, chopping limbs, baring larger pieces will not be a problem with the use of this knife. Clearing up the area for the camp (machete function) is also a task that it can fully cope with. The Crowbar is a knife you can rely on universally for heavier work, but also for more subtle tasks such as slicing, cutting, etc.
Presented MK Knives & Tools Crowbar "Light Brown" Knife | Elmax | Brown Micarta has a premium Elmax steel blade with flat grind and glass blasted finish. The handle is made of durable brown micarta and has liners made of black G10 composite. The set includes a kydex holster (black color with coytote additions) and an additional kydex buckle for attaching the knife to MOLLE solutions.
